It’s Time to Be Your Own Boss
When it comes to choosing the right business for you, think about what skills and experience you already have. If possible, choose an industry that interests you and leverages your existing skills so that you don’t have too steep of a learning curve. Don’t forget to do market research as well. Look at who your competitors are and how they differentiate themselves from one another before settling on an idea.

Choose an LLC Designation
If you plan on running a business with multiple employees or partners, designating as an LLC (or Limited Liability Company) may be beneficial for protecting both yourself and your partners from potential liabilities or lawsuits down the road. This can also help for tax purposes, as well. Find out more and expedite the filing process by working with an online formation service.

Keep Growing Your Skills

Continuing education opportunities such as attending seminars or workshops will expand your knowledge base while allowing you to stay current with trends within your field or industry, which is invaluable if you want to stay competitive within your market space. Plus, obtaining certifications through accredited institutions will add weight and validity to your name or brand when marketing services or products, thus, giving customers more assurance that they’re working with someone competent enough to handle whatever task they need help with.

Network, Network, Network!
Networking is key when it comes to growing any kind of business, especially as a first-time entrepreneur. Seek mentors who are knowledgeable about setting up businesses in your area or industry, attend local networking events, join social media groups related to entrepreneurs, and join professional organizations related to your field. All these activities will build strong relationships with people who can offer support along each step of this journey.
